Founded in 2014 and based in Beijing, China, ofo is the world's first and largest station-free bike sharing platform. ofo is committed to providing the best short distance transportation solution, solving the “last mile” transportation problem by turning the last mile into a green, low-emission trip. To date, ofo has connected more than 8M bikes to over 100M users, in 8 countries and 170+ cities around the world.

Website: www.ofo.com

Location: Beijing, China

Type: Transportation  

News: Ofo conquered China, now they're coming to a street near you